Nowadays scientists realize that gout is generally caused by eating too much purine rich food. Purine is a substance that is found in some animal products and causes uric acid to build up around the joints which causes very intense pain. In expanding to gout foods, you should also make sure that you are drinking lots of water. If you can administrate two liters of water a day, you will be able to flush out uric acid from your body more easily. At a minimum you should drink eight glasses each day to ensure that your body can eliminate toxins effectively.
You should also sacrifice your alcohol intake as alcohol consumption has been shown to have a very strong correlation to gout flare ups and can even make them come more frequently, stick around longer and growth the intensity of the pain. Gout foods to avoid are those that have high levels of purine. Everyone needs some purine in their body, but in high doses it can cause health problems such as gout. The foods that are quite high in purine and should be avoided include: turkey, sardines, herrings, anchovies, organ meats, red meat and sweetbreads.
Other gout foods that you should certainly restrict when you want to improve your health are shrimp, trout, mussels, crab, oysters, haddock and lobster. Other meats include: kidneys, liver, beef and pork.
Gout foods that can be enjoyed in moderation, but not overdone include: chicken, asparagus, mushrooms, beans and spinach. As well as this you should watch your sugar intake as this can also sway the uric acid levels in your body and its ability to expel them.
Gout wholesome foods that can indeed advantage you are cherries, blueberries, strawberries, pineapple and oranges.
